Summary
A bill for an act relating to schools identified for comprehensive support and improvement by authorizing parents or guardians to petition for the closure of an attendance center, for implementation of an education voucher program, or for establishment of a charter school, establishing an education voucher fund, making appropriations, and providing penalties.
